/[LeafOK_CVS]/lbbs/src/net_server.c
ViewVC logotype

Diff of /lbbs/src/net_server.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.44 by sysadm, Sun Jun 1 03:07:42 2025 UTC Revision 1.45 by sysadm, Sun Jun 1 14:14:34 2025 UTC
# Line 156  int net_server(const char *hostaddr, in_ Line 156  int net_server(const char *hostaddr, in_
156                                  SYS_child_process_count--;                                  SYS_child_process_count--;
157                                  log_std("Child process (%d) exited\n", siginfo.si_pid);                                  log_std("Child process (%d) exited\n", siginfo.si_pid);
158    
159                                  i = 0;                                  if (siginfo.si_pid != section_list_loader_pid)
                                 for (; i < BBS_max_client; i++)  
160                                  {                                  {
161                                          if (process_sockaddr_pool[i].pid == siginfo.si_pid)                                          i = 0;
162                                            for (; i < BBS_max_client; i++)
163                                          {                                          {
164                                                  process_sockaddr_pool[i].pid = 0;                                                  if (process_sockaddr_pool[i].pid == siginfo.si_pid)
165                                                  break;                                                  {
166                                                            process_sockaddr_pool[i].pid = 0;
167                                                            break;
168                                                    }
169                                            }
170                                            if (i >= BBS_max_client)
171                                            {
172                                                    log_error("Child process (%d) not found in process sockaddr pool\n", siginfo.si_pid);
173                                          }                                          }
                                 }  
                                 if (i >= BBS_max_client)  
                                 {  
                                         log_error("Child process (%d) not found in process sockaddr pool\n", siginfo.si_pid);  
174                                  }                                  }
175                          }                          }
176                          else if (ret == 0)                          else if (ret == 0)


Legend:
Removed lines/characters  
Changed lines/characters
  Added lines/characters

webmaster@leafok.com
ViewVC Help
Powered by ViewVC 1.3.0-beta1